jag update

So first of all We decided to name him Mars. He just had his first shed since i got him last night. Ive been working on handling him most days for about 10-15 minutes and he has been very bitey every single time and anything that moves and even the TV across the room. With that said the last couple times i handled him last week it seemed like his heart just wasnt in to biting me and he was doing a half *** job at it lol. I took him out for a little bit earlier today and he didn't even try to strike at me at all so i guess he is finally learning that i wont be eating him for dinner. Anywho just thought i would post a couple of post shed pics, I dont think he likes the flash on my camera very much tho.

They do calm down with time with just regular handling if needs be use a glove to get him out then remove the glove once he's out.
I've noticed the jags are a bit more aggressive than some of the other carpets
